BURLINGTON COUNTY, NJ — The National Weather Service called Monday’s storm that struck Burlington County a 100-year flood, but while some areas saw a significant amount of rain, others saw virtually none.

While parts of Florence saw more than 7 inches of rain, much of the county saw less than one inch. There were 12 water rescues and more than 400 emergency calls during the storm, but no serious injuries or lingering power outages, according to officials.
